Quote:
Originally Posted by Shutter View Post
245/45/17 rear (Nitto NT-01) and 245/40/17 front (Toyo R1R)

Front is perfect, the rear tire is too tall, so it rubbed on part of the rear bumper tabs.

Turns out, the factory installed "self clearing bumper tabs" lol, and they wore away after a while.

I would do 245/40 or 255/40, if I was doing it again-that should have no rubbing.
